Study Summary

Santen will evaluate the intraocular pressure (IOP) lowering effect and efficacy of DE-117 ophthalmic solution 0.002% in latanoprost low/non-responder subjects diagnosed with POAG or OHT

Interventions

  • DRUG DE-117 Ophthalmic Solution
